Restructuring and insolvency

Our restructuring and insolvency team acts for all the major accountancy practices, in their formal insolvency appointments, as administrators, liquidators, trustees or scheme supervisors.

We aim to remove the complexity of corporate failure for our clients while remaining focused on their commercial interests. We work with a variety of stakeholders, directors, interim managers and turnaround practitioners to provide restructuring and distressed situation advice from every angle.

Our team is skilled in contingency planning, strategy formulation, risk and supply chain management and we also deal with creditors, private equity sponsors and lenders with the aim of securing protected returns, or ensuring the best possible outcome in distressed situations.

Our clients choose DAC Beachcroft for our expert knowledge and clear, pragmatic approach. They also rely on the creative solutions that we provide to secure the best commercial outcome for them.

Depth of experience

We assist in all types of restructuring and insolvency issues including:

  • administrations
  • administrative, LPA and fixed charge receiverships
  • CVAs and schemes of arrangement
  • debt rescheduling
  • directors' duties and liabilities
  • exit solutions
  • freezing and search orders
  • insolvent and solvent liquidations
  • national and cross-border asset tracing and recovery
  • non-performing debt advice
  • regulatory issues
  • workouts, rescue planning and reconstructions.

Our global presence, together with our combined expertise in banking, corporate, tax, employment and real estate, means you can call on a cohesive, coordinated response to the most challenging of corporate failures–wherever they may be.
